Synopsis

Set in a world where the concept of lying doesn't exist, a loser changes his lot when he invents lying and uses it to get ahead. Cast & Characters

  • Ricky Gervais as Mark Bellison
  • Jennifer Garner as Anna McDoogles
  • Louis C.K. as Greg Kleinschmidt
  • Rob Lowe as Brad Kessler
  • Jonah Hill as Frank Fawcett
  • Jeffrey Tambor as Anthony James
  • Fionnula Flanagan as Martha Bellison
  • Tina Fey as Shelley Bailey
  • Donna Sorbello as Anna's Mother
  • Jason Bateman as Doctor
